Transaction a167cbb63dcb157fd93268541bb18526e39ed7de2c3f50d5ab6987f84580f958

1 Input
1 Outputs
  • a167cbb63dcb157fd93268541bb18526e39ed7de2c3f50d5ab6987f84580f958:0
  • value  2518333860
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Y